Bulgarian PM acquaints European Council President with Bulgaria's capabilities for AI development
[29/04/2025 01:11]
SOFIA-SABA
Bulgaria's capabilities for development in the field of artificial intelligence were demonstrated to European Council President Antonio who is on an official visit to Bulgaria.

Prime Minister Rosen Zhelyazkov accompanied the guest to the Institute for Computer Science, Artificial Intelligence and Technology (INSAIT) in Sofia, where they got acquainted with the current result of the work of young scientists from 26 nationalities.

The Bulgarian News Agency (BTA) reported that INSAIT Director Martin Vechev presented the Institute's achievements to Prime Minister Zhelyazkov and President Kosta, and noted that thanks to INSAIT, Bulgaria has a serious advantage over a number of other countries, as the Institute and its research are world-class.

INSAIT was established in early 2021 and is the first institute of its kind in Eastern Europe. It provides an opportunity for Bulgaria to become one of the leaders in Europe in the field of artificial intelligence and to participate in the global race in this area, the press release reads.
